I notice in my PiHole DNS logs that I have thousands of requests from my M9 units to the following DNS root server, a.root-servers.net

 

Is this normal and expected behaviour, or is the device in some non ideal configuration to cause this behaviour?

 

On my LAN I assign a DNS server IP via DHCP which points to y PiHole server for filtering. My local domain is passed to another internal DNS server and all external requests are sent on to CloudFlare if not already in the PiHole cache. A reasonably standard setup.
